When you are looking at garage door repair costs, several variables shape the final bill. The complexity of the mechanical issue is the biggest factor, as replacing a single torsion spring is a very different task than realigning a bent track or swapping out a damaged panel. The type of materials used for your door, the brand of your opener system, and the specific labor required all play a role in the total. If your garage door lock is jammed, it’s best to avoid forcing it, as this can cause further damage. Licensed, insured pros can often repair or replace the lock mechanism. They ensure your garage door is secure and functions correctly.
Garage door sensor issues in Jurupa Valley can stem from misalignment, dirt on the lenses, or internal damage. If your opener reverses or won't close, licensed, insured pros can diagnose and fix the problem. They ensure your safety features are working correctly.
Selecting the right garage door seal depends on the gap between your door and the floor. Options include vinyl, rubber, and brush seals. Licensed, insured pros can recommend and install the most effective seal for your specific needs in Jurupa Valley.
